what effect does thermal energy have on the rate of chemical reactions?

Respuesta :

drizzylegendary drizzylegendary
  • 24-09-2020

Answer:

The temperature, however, greatly affects the rate of a chemical reaction. As you heat a substance, its molecules move faster and are more likely to react. Some reactants even require some heat to initiate a reaction. Reaction Rates and Temperature
